The sunroof in my 2001 RS has a stall point half way between open and closed. When I push the button to open the sunroof, it pauses half way open, and I have to release the button then push it again to get it to open up the rest of the way.
I bought the car used, so I'm wondering if that's normal, or if I've potentially got faulty wiring.

It's normal. First push of the button should pop the sunroof up. Second push will then open the sunroof the rest of the way (as long as you hold the button). Same when you close it. First push will close it about half way, and second push will close it the rest of the way. Relax, your car is fine :D Oh, mine is a 00 RS, by the way.
